Part of road to close Monday

Trucco Construction be closing South Section Line Road between Highlands Drive and Scenic Creek Drive to install a main sanitary pipe.

The road will be closed beginning on Monday, Oct. 31 and is scheduled to reopen on Friday, Nov. 11.

Castle Arts Affair planned

The Delaware County Cultural Arts Center (The Arts Castle) is hosting its annual Castle Arts Affair. Our four- day celebration titled SIMPLY joyous- A Celebration of Art is held Nov. 3-6 at The Arts Castle, 190 W. Winter St., Delaware.

A preview party is held Thursday night from 6 to 9 p.m., serving as an opening for the artists, food and wine provided by The Refectory Restaurant. Reservations are required and the cost is $55 per person.

This year The Arts Castle will transform into a winter wonderland showcasing original, affordable, high quality fine arts including: photography/drawing/ painting, watercolors, jewelry, glassware, ceramics, fiber arts, metal, and paper arts. The 6,000-square-foot “castle” will showcase exquisite galleries attracting visitors from all over Ohio, a news release states.

Bring your family to experience the beginning of the magical holiday season, and shop the unique items from over one hundred local artists. The event includes free children’s art activities, free gift wrapping and free parking.

Free shopping hours are Friday 6-9 p.m., Saturday 9 a.m.-4 p.m. and Sunday noon-4 p.m.

This event benefits the Arts Castle, a non-profit community arts center, serving Delaware county and surrounding counties.

Part of Woodtown Road to close

Marathon Pipe Line LLC will be closing Woodtown Road between State Route 605 and Green Cook Road for asphalt repair. The road will close on Monday, Oct. 31 and reopen on Tuesday, Nov. 1, which will be the rain date.
